The concern with the amount of waste your household has generated may have been brought on by your observations during the winter holiday season. The extra trash that piles up in your home is not a figment of your imagination. It has been estimated that we throw away 25% more trash during the weeks between Thanksgiving and New Year compared to other times of the year. Our trash cans are filled with discarded wrapping paper, ribbons, bows, shopping bags, and of course, food waste. All these contribute to the massive increase in the trash that finds its way into our landfills.
If you have taken a look at the overflowing trash bins in your home and decided that this will not happen again next holidays, there are some simple ways to reduce this waste.

Plastic is mostly non-biodegradable which means that it does not decompose when it is thrown out, but rather lasts forever. It causes extensive environmental damage both on land and especially at sea, causing the death of many marine animals.
It makes sense then that cutting down on single use plastic products at home will reduce the amount of plastic waste you generate. One of the most common items of plastic used at home is the plastic shopping bag. This is an easy one to solve as these plastic bags can be replaced with reusable bags which are available at all our stores. All you have to do is to remember to take them with you to the grocery store. This will immediately cut back on the plastic you need to get rid of.
Consider all other single use plastic containers, such as bottled water, and see whether you can reduce your use of these. Consider installing a water filter at home to reduce the need for buying bottled water. Replace plastic bottles with reusable ones for your water requirements when you on the go to cut down on your plastic waste.
